Flags to be Flown at Half-Staff in Honor of Patrick Brady
November 14, 2025 | 3:21 PM ESTGovernor Hochul directed flags on all State government buildings be lowered on Saturday, November 15 from sunrise to sunset in honor of Patrick Brady, a New York City Fire Department firefighter who died in the line-of-duty on November 8, 2025.
New Affordable Housing in Kingston
November 14, 2025 | 12:58 PM ESTGovernor Hochul announced completion of Golden Hill Apartments, a 164-unit affordable housing development in the city of Kingston.
New Terminal at Watertown International Airport
November 14, 2025 | 12:02 PM ESTGovernor Hochul announced the opening of a new, state-of-the-art terminal at the Watertown International Airport, a major milestone for New York’s North Country Region that will boost tourism, foster increased economic activity and create a seamless travel experience for residents and visitors.
